What are the common issues with overhead garage doors?

Common issues with overhead garage doors in Jacksonville include problems with the torsion or extension springs, worn-out rollers, malfunctioning opener systems, and damaged door panels. Wear and tear from frequent use, combined with environmental factors like humidity, can lead to issues such as the door becoming unbalanced, noisy operation, or a failure to open or close completely. What is involved in garage door opener installation?

Garage door opener installation involves mounting the motor unit, connecting it to the drive mechanism (chain, belt, or screw), and installing the necessary safety sensors and a manual release. The remote control and wall button are also programmed. Proper alignment and secure mounting are critical for safe and efficient operation. This requires precise adherence to manufacturer specifications. Get a free estimate today.

What are garage door rollers and how do they function?

Garage door rollers are essential components that guide the garage door along its tracks. Made from steel or nylon and often featuring ball bearings, they allow the door to open and close smoothly with minimal friction. Worn or damaged rollers can cause the door to become noisy, difficult to operate, or even derail. Regular inspection and replacement are important. Call for service.
